This collaboration between International Towers and Sydney charity ReLove brings stylish, high-quality pieces into our shared spaces while shining a light on a bigger mission: restoring dignity, comfort, and hope for people rebuilding their lives.
When women and children fleeing domestic violence move into emergency housing, they often arrive to an empty shell — no beds, no tables, sometimes nothing but a bare floor. As ReLove co-founder Ren Fernando says:
“A furnished home is more than just a place to live. It’s where comfort, dignity, and the ability to rebuild begin.”

Every piece in this installation, sourced from hotels, workplaces, hospitality venues and individuals, represents more than design. It represents a choice to give pre-loved furniture another chapter instead of sending it to landfill.
The installation brings together unique pieces while highlighting how furniture can be part of a circular solution, raising funds and awareness for ReLove’s programs and helping families create homes of their own.
